Can we write: Dear and Mr together? I mean like this:
Dear Mr. Robert
and then start my statement?
Thanks

2006-11-26 11:30:10 · 6 answers · asked by lovelearning 1 in Business & Finance Careers & Employment

6 answers

Yes, you can. Don't forget to add a colon instead of a comma at the end of 'Mr. Robert' since it appears you're writing a formal business letter (Dear Mr. Robert:).
